1. 首页
  2. 数据库
  3. 其它
  4. JS中的var和let的区别

JS中的var和let的区别

上传者: 2021-01-15 07:15:06上传 PDF文件 194.36KB 热度 13次
ES6 新增了let命令,用来声明局部变量。它的用法类似于var,但是所声明的变量,只在let命令所在的代码块内有效,而且有暂时性死区的约束。 let和var之间一共有4处区别: 01-作用域只局限于当前代码块 02-使用let生命的变量作用域不会被提升 03-在相同作用域下不能声明相同的变量 04-for循环体现let的父子作用域 我们会做几个例子来验证这这四处不同: 在这之前我们需要布局一下页面: 按钮1 按钮2 按钮3 按钮4 按钮5 此时页面上显示着五个按钮: 01-作用域只局限于当前代码块 当我们在一个作用域里分别创建两个变量,然后在作用域外面再调用的时候
下载地址
用户评论